COAS Promises To Address Challenges Faced By Soldiers

Chief of Army Staff (COAS), Lieutenant General Olufemi Oluyede, has said the challenges being faced soldiers would be addressed squarely.

Oluyede stated this yesterday while answering questions from newsmen at the end of his three-day visit to the headquarters of 6 Division of the Nigerian Army in Port Harcourt, Rivers State.

He said with the support of President Bola Tinubu, the federal government was making concerted efforts to improve the wellbeing of soldiers and their families.

The COAS, during the visit, commissioned a number of projects, addressed troops and interacted with critical stakeholders in the Niger Delta region.

He stated that the welfare of troops is of great interest to him because it is necessary to keep them in a good frame of mind to discharge their assignments. He pointed out that the visit will enable him to understand the issues firsthand.

Oluyode said: “I’m in the 6 Division Area of Responsibility primarily to assess the operational readiness of the Division as well as to examine the level of my soldiers’ welfare, particularly.

“I am someone who is very particular about the well-being of the soldiers and their families. So, I am going round the Division less 63 Brigade, which I will come back to assess.

“And with that, I know very well the challenges, and I’m going to address the challenges within the resources availability to me as the leader of the Army.

“I promised my soldiers that I’ll do my very best with the support of the federal government to make life better for them. That’s why I came here, and I think my purpose has been achieved.”
